AI Summary
-
Appropriates $37,500,000 from the Economic Development Incentive Fund to the Department of Commerce - Arkansas Economic Development Commission for financial incentives to companies locating new facilities or expanding existing facilities in Arkansas.
-
Incentives are contingent on companies hiring and maintaining specified employment levels as identified in signed financial agreements with the Department of Commerce.
-
Agencies may supplement State Treasury funds with grants, donations, Federal funds, or unobligated cash income to finance project costs.
-
Requires strict compliance with state purchasing laws, accounting procedures, revenue stabilization laws, and Department of Finance and Administration regulations in disbursement of funds.
-
Effective July 1, 2023 as emergency legislation necessary for operation of the agency and provision of essential government programs.
